Doretta Marie Moorman

October 21, 1945 — February 14, 2024

Doretta Marie Moorman, 78, of Vidor, passed away on Wednesday, February 14th, 2024, at her residence. Born in Kinder, LA, Doretta was a cherished member of the Vidor community, where she resided for many years. Doretta was a member of the First United Methodist Church in Vidor, where she found comfort and community in her faith. Professionally, Doretta served as a bookkeeper for Golden Commercial Refrigeration and The Refrigeration Company, where her meticulous attention to detail and dedication to her work were greatly appreciated. In her leisure time, Doretta found enjoyment in the simple pleasures of life. She had a fondness for watching westerns and reading western books by authors like Louis L`Amour. Playing cards with friends and family brought her great joy and provided cherished moments of connection. Doretta was preceded in death by her father, Dorcenus Deshotel, mother, Bertha Deshotel, husband, James Moorman, brother, Bobby Deshotel and sisters, Carol Rester, Becky Underwood and Trudy Bourque. She is survived by her children: Regina Sanders and her husband Terry of Vidor, TX; Stuart Moorman and his wife Wendy of Vidor, TX, and Jason Moorman and his wife Jeanine of Green Acres, WA. She is also survived by her brothers: Joe Deshotel of New Iberia, LA; Lawrence Deshotel of Kinder, LA, and Don Deshotel of Kinder, LA. Her memory lives on through her 9 grandchildren and 11 great-grandchildren. May Doretta Marie Moorman rest in peace, and may her family find solace in the cherished memories they shared with her.
